Peninsula Hot Springs set to launch bathe in cinema program
Mornington Peninsula spa attraction Peninsula Hot Springs will be launching its bathe in cinema program during February, adapting the tradition of bathers being able to watch movies in aquatic centres and waterparks.
All movies are complimentary with the attraction’s Revitalise Bath House bathing and will be screening every Friday night in February, plus a special Valentine’s Day screening on Sunday 14th February.
Peninsula Hot Springs is letting its community decide on the movies to be screened each week from this selection of classics, with voters able to express their preferences on Facebook and Instagram.
Explaining this is “a movie experience like no other”, Peninsula Hot Springs will also be giving away a Bathe in cinema package comprising Bath House entry, towel and robe hire and an amphitheatre hamper to one voter.
Peninsula Hot Springs offers over 50 globally inspired bathing experiences on offer in its Bath House, which operates in line with COVIDSafe pool capacities.
Before Christmas it launched an overnight glamping accommodation experience.
